public void writeTo(io.protostuff.Output output, com.dremio.exec.proto.UserBitShared.DremioPBError message) throws java.io.IOException
{
if(message.hasErrorId())
output.writeString(1, message.getErrorId(), false);
if(message.hasEndpoint())
output.writeObject(2, message.getEndpoint(), com.dremio.exec.proto.SchemaCoordinationProtos.NodeEndpoint.WRITE, false);
if(message.hasErrorType())
output.writeEnum(3, message.getErrorType().getNumber(), false);
if(message.hasMessage())
output.writeString(4, message.getMessage(), false);
if(message.hasException())
output.writeObject(5, message.getException(), com.dremio.exec.proto.SchemaUserBitShared.ExceptionWrapper.WRITE, false);
for(com.dremio.exec.proto.UserBitShared.ParsingError parsingError : message.getParsingErrorList())
output.writeObject(6, parsingError, com.dremio.exec.proto.SchemaUserBitShared.ParsingError.WRITE, true);
if(message.hasOriginalMessage())
output.writeString(1001, message.getOriginalMessage(), false);
for(String context : message.getContextList())
output.writeString(1002, context, true);
if(message.hasTypeSpecificContext())
output.writeByteArray(1003, message.getTypeSpecificContext().toByteArray(), false);
}
public boolean isInitialized(com.dremio.exec.proto.UserBitShared.DremioPBError message)